Description Tomas Pelka 2014-05-27 06:37:53 UTC
Description of problem:
Rebase libsoup to version 2.34 due to webkit 1.4 dep.

Comment 1 Dan Winship 2014-06-02 14:27:17 UTC
Assuming the dependencies get rebased, this shouldn't be too much work.

However, this would definitely require re-testing the libsoup-using parts of evolution as well. (At least evolution-exchange and webcal. I'm not sure if RHEL6's evo has CalDAV support?)

Comment 2 Milan Crha 2014-06-02 14:46:00 UTC
(In reply to Dan Winship from comment #1)
> However, this would definitely require re-testing the libsoup-using parts of
> evolution as well. (At least evolution-exchange and webcal. I'm not sure if
> RHEL6's evo has CalDAV support?)

From evolution-data-server WebDAV books, CalDAV and On The Web calendars. Then evolution-exchange and evolution-ews for sure. Maybe I missed some parts.
